FlexiPKI - PowerPoint PPT Presentation

1 / 14
About This Presentation
Title:

FlexiPKI

Description:

Secure Download of Applets - Secure Channels for Communication ... Java Card Virtual Machine. Java Card API. OP. Card Manager. OP API. Operating System. JCRE ... – PowerPoint PPT presentation

Number of Views:36
Avg rating:3.0/5.0
Slides: 15
Provided by: michaelh91
Category:

less

Transcript and Presenter's Notes

Title: FlexiPKI


1
FlexiPKI
  • Smart Card Technology in FlexiPKI
  • TU Darmstadt
  • Michael Hartmann

2
Agenda
System StructureApplicationsOpen Card
PlatformJava CardOpen PlatformDisadvantages
Work in Progress
3
System Structure
Service
Application
Driver
Smart Card Application
4
Application Level
CDC-Provider
Currently available - PKCS11 Integration -
JNI GPK4000 - JNI TCOS 2.0Coming soon -
Open Card Framework Provider
5
OCF Open Card Framework
  • Java Framework for Smart Card Applications-
    Encapsulation of Smart Card and Terminal
    Commands- CardTerminal Implementations-
    CardService Implementations- ISO 7816
    oriented- many defined Interfaces-
    interoperable

6
OCF Logical View
7
OCF Currently Available
CardTerminal - KOBILB1CardTerminal -
KOBILB1ProCardTerminal
CardService - TCOS12 - TCOS20
8
Java Card - Standards
Java Card API - API for On Card
Applications - Transactions - Inter Applet
Communication - Firewall Concept
Java Card API - API for On Card
Applications - Transactions - Inter Applet
Communication - Firewall Concept
Open Platform - Communication with Off Card
Entities - Secure Download of Applets -
Secure Channels for Communication
9
Java Card - Structure
Applets have a unique AID
10
Open Platform - Concept
Card Issuer
Application Provider
Applet 1
Application Provider
Security Domain
Applet 2
11
Open Platform - Structure
JCRE
Java Card API
OP API
OP Card Manager
Java Card Virtual Machine
Smartcard
12
Disadvantages
Open Platform - Delegated Management only
optional - DAP uses only Triple DES and RSA
1024Java Card - No dynamic JCA like provider
concept - Cryptographic functions hardwired in
JCRE
13
Work in Progress
Proposal for OP Standard ModificationMapping of
Flexi Concept on existing StandardsECDSA as
Java Card AppletNew Cryptographic
ComponentsJCA OCF-ProviderCard Management
SystemFormal Verification of Exchange
Protokoll
14
Thank you for your attention.
AG Prof. J.Buchmann Fachbereich Theoretische
Informatik Alexanderstr. 10 D- 64283
Darmstadt Telefon 06151/16-4889 Telefax
06151/16-6036 hartmann_at_cdc.informatik.tu-darmstad
t.de http//www.informatik.tu-darmstadt/TI
Write a Comment
User Comments (0)
About PowerShow.com